LINUX.ORG.RU

Fedora 39

 ,

Fedora 39

0

0

Тихо и незаметно произошел выпуск операционной системы Fedora Linux 39.

Из новшеств – Gnome 45. Из других обновлений: gcc 13.2, binutils 2.40, glibc 2.38, gdb 13.2, rpm 4.19. Из средств разработки: Python 3.12, Rust 1.73.

В Bash по умолчанию включено цветное приглашение (PROMPT).

Из неприятных моментов: QGnomePlatform и Adwaita-qt не поставляются по умолчанию из-за стагнации этих проектов. Теперь Qt-приложения в Gnome выглядят как приложения Qt без мимикрии под Gtk/Adwaita.

Переход на dnf5 и web-инсталлятор отложены до релиза Fedora 40.

Как обновиться

>>> Подробности



Проверено: hobbit ()
Последнее исправление: demidrol (всего исправлений: 9)
Ответ на: комментарий от khrundel

Это не взрослый мир, а мир пубертатного подростка, пробующего родителей на предмет «что мне ещё сойдёт с рук».

А попрообуйте например доказать плоскоземельщикам, что Земля круглая... Или доказать, что никто не копал Черное море... Или что полет на луну в 1979 году был... Или что экстрасенсов не существует и что нельзя вылечится, заряжая воду от телевизора... Примеры сами назовете и не один дальше....

Вот ты выше придумал как будет действовать шапка и возмущался этим планом. А почему ты так реагируешь? Они же живут «по взрослому», за что их критиковать?

Я тоже могу жить ради личной выгоды, оказывается...

Was2023
()
Последнее исправление: Was2023 (всего исправлений: 2)

Обновился, норм работает

virxak
()
Ответ на: комментарий от LongLiveUbuntu

То что мертво не может умереть. Было бы что хоронить...

Polugnom ★★★★★
()

Hyprland добавили в федорин репозиторий. Пока еще только в rawhide

https://packages.fedoraproject.org/pkgs/hyprland/

Надо сказать для некоторых вещей как, например, hyprland-plugins все равно требуется версия собранная с git

monkdt
()
Ответ на: комментарий от LongLiveUbuntu

Хоронит десктоп.

А как по мне они как раз продвигают гном, который, в идеале, и должен остаться единственным de на линукс-десктопе.

DrRulez ★★★★
()
Ответ на: комментарий от Was2023

А попрообуйте например доказать плоскоземельщикам, что Земля круглая… Или доказать, что никто не копал Черное море… Или что полет на луну в 1979 году был… Или что экстрасенсов не существует и что нельзя вылечится, заряжая воду от телевизора… Примеры сами назовете и не один дальше….

Ну есть клинически неумные люди, есть не чистые на руку коммерсанты, которые на чужой тупости наживаются. Это что доказывает то? Какое-то непонятное сравнение жопы с пальцем

FishHook
()
Ответ на: комментарий от MoldAndLimeHoney

Там же всё время свежайший gcc/glib. Как вы им вообще что-либо собираете? Оно ж всегда ошибки сыпет на стабильный софт.

Shadow ★★★★★
()
Ответ на: комментарий от monkdt

собрать с гитхаба и прочее на федоре удается легче

Всегда думал (и подтверждал на практике), что это убунта lts.

Shadow ★★★★★
()
Ответ на: комментарий от Shadow

а почему lts? Имхо при сборках с гитхаба часто требуется для пакетов абсолютный свежак. Что даже на федоре иногда приходилось качать с rawhide. Хотя, конечно, зависти от проекта. Меня древности мало интересуют

monkdt
()
Ответ на: комментарий от monkdt

часто требуется для пакетов абсолютный свежак
конечно, зависти от проекта.

Заметил, что когда абсолютный свежак, ещё и пути надо как у автора. Ну в дупу такие проекты.

Под убунту lts нормальные разрабы/проекты тестируют сборку и установку.

Shadow ★★★★★
()
Последнее исправление: Shadow (всего исправлений: 1)
Ответ на: комментарий от Shadow

чего то я сомневаюсь что есть специально проекты для бубунты lts ) Вангую ты собираешь нечто веб-специфичное и такие проекты собираются с полпинка

monkdt
()
Ответ на: комментарий от LongLiveUbuntu

Ты его видел?

Кого? Гном? Разумеется. Я под ним и работаю. И я действительно считаю, что никаких других де под линуксом не должно остаться. 1 система, 1 де, 1 апи!

DrRulez ★★★★
()

Посмотрел на приложения Qt, умер от кринжа. Выдать настолько отвратительный кошмар это надо было постараться.

cumvillain
()
Последнее исправление: cumvillain (всего исправлений: 1)
Ответ на: комментарий от monkdt

Вроде как для центоси Редхат исходники не закрыл. Центось — это ролллинг до момента её превращения в очередной Редхат, а вот патчи и обновления Редхат на свой платный дистрибутив закрыл. Ты можешь взять исходники центоси на момент её превращения в редхат, после чего данная ветка центоси перестаёт развиваться.

vold ★★★★★
()
Ответ на: комментарий от wandrien

В zsh куча подобных пресетов, начиная с пресловутой oh-my-zsh.

(Шепотом, чтобы не засмеяли) Манжаро идёт по умолчанию с zsh/oh-my-zsh.

Правда, совать zsh с нафуфыренным (и довольно функциональным) промптом в качестве качестве шелла по умолчанию они не решились, потому что настроенный таким образом промпт плохо работает в приложениях, запускающих эмулятор терминала внутри себя, например, vscode или mc. Но и эту проблему можно заворкэраундить.

AlexM ★★★★★
()
Ответ на: комментарий от AlexM

https://ibb.co/wshygBm - у меня вот такой простой промп, показывающий статус завершения команды.

Туда сейчас и информацию о активной ветке git суют, и чего только ни суют. Но я как-то по старинке. Как настроил сто лет назад, так и не трогал.

wandrien ★★
()
Последнее исправление: wandrien (всего исправлений: 1)
Ответ на: комментарий от wandrien

Ну, ок.

Я привык к таким полезным фичам аромата, как статус последней выполненной команды, время ее исполнения и различающаяся раскраска названий названий программ и путей файлов в зависимости от того, есть такой файл или программа или нет. Последняя фича очень помогает от «no such file or directory»

AlexM ★★★★★
()
Ответ на: комментарий от wandrien

А вообще в Гугловом офисе в Маунтинь-вью видел занятную фишку, которая всякие полезные шелловые сниппеты между коллегами шарила на автомате или полуавтомате.

Но поскольку меня в Гугловый офис кормить привозили и на фоне андроидных маскотов фотографироваться, то особо не разбирался, как эта штука контент для расшаривания фильтрует. А то мало ли, по каким каталогам я хожу и в какие ласки с линуксом играю.

AlexM ★★★★★
()
Ответ на: комментарий от wandrien

Хе-хе, дайте миру zsh шанс.

Я не представляю, сколько надо перд … развлекаться с настройками bash, чтобы по tab-tab открывался список возможных дополнений с выбором нужного стрелочками

AlexM ★★★★★
()
Ответ на: комментарий от AlexM

по tab-tab открывался список возможных дополнений с выбором нужного >стрелочками

по стрелочкам - это провал, а по табу? в yash из коробки, и не только комманд, но и путей

HomerSexual
()
Ответ на: комментарий от HomerSexual

плюс прогнозирование коммандной стороки на основе истории - ранее используемая комманда подсвечивается в строке, так что остается всего лишь нажать ^E & Return.

удобный completion(там не много, но думаю написать свое не составит труда), выглядит это так https://ibb.co/kKGzrB6, выбор по Alt-Tab Shift-Alt-Tab, тоже что и с путями

ничего настраивать не надо

ЗЫЖ

Yash, yet another shell, is a POSIX-compliant command line shell written in C99 (ISO/IEC 9899:1999). Yash is intended to be the most POSIX-compliant shell in the world while supporting features for daily interactive and scripting use.
HomerSexual
()
Ответ на: комментарий от vold

Центось — это ролллинг до момента её превращения в очередной Редхат

Четно говоря уже надоела глупость. Люди не понимают о чем говорят. Стрим – это обычный релизный дистрибутив, который НИЧЕМ не отличается от любого другого серверного дистра (в плане релизов), кроме RHEL, будь то Ubuntu LTS, Oracle Linux, что угодно.

Это не роллинг как Рачъ. У него просто нет минорных релизов типа 8.7, 8.8 и т.д. Только 7, 8, 9. Т.е. как вышел 8.8, 8.7 прекращает поддерживаться. ЭТО НИЧЕМ НЕ ОТЛИЧАЕТСЯ ОТ UBUNTU LTS ИЛИ DEBIAN.

MoldAndLimeHoney
() автор топика
Ответ на: комментарий от Werenter

Я так и делаю. Вроде уже всем фанатикам гнома и федоры проставил.
Werenter ★★ Школьник.

Все правильно делаешь, в таком возрасте все такие :)

MoldAndLimeHoney
() автор топика
Ответ на: комментарий от HomerSexual

Все это есть в zsh. Только вместо ^E — стрелка вправо. По кандидатам в дополнение можно ходить или по табу (что удобно, когда они выстроены в список) или стрелками (что быстрее, когда они уложены не в длинный список, а в таблицу с несколькими колонками)

AlexM ★★★★★
()
Последнее исправление: AlexM (всего исправлений: 1)
Ответ на: комментарий от MoldAndLimeHoney

У него просто нет минорных релизов типа 8.7, 8.8 и т.д. Только 7, 8, 9. Т.е. как вышел 8.8, 8.7 прекращает поддерживаться. ЭТО НИЧЕМ НЕ ОТЛИЧАЕТСЯ ОТ UBUNTU LTS ИЛИ DEBIAN.

Чем это отличается от того, что я сказал? По сути Centos Stream 8 — это роллинг в пределах 8 ветки.

Отличается от Ubuntu LTS тем, что в LTS прилетают только фиксы и минорные версии. А после выхода очередной версии Redhat 8.x, ты уже сидишь на тестовой ветке Centos Stream 8.x+1, в которую может прилететь новое ядро или даже новые мажорные версии пакетов.

На сервере мне нахрен не нужны новые версии пакетов, мне нужно, чтобы система работала надёжно и стабильно без каких-либо неожиданностей обновлений.

vold ★★★★★
()
Последнее исправление: vold (всего исправлений: 9)
Ответ на: комментарий от Gonzo

В Bash по умолчанию включено цветное приглашение (PROMPT)

Джва года ждал!

да это ж киллер-фича :))

metawishmaster ★★★★★
()
Ответ на: комментарий от Was2023

А потом во взрослом мире, ровно как и в детском, таких достигаторов бьют (иногда даже весьма по-взрослому).

spqr ★★★
()
Ответ на: комментарий от MoldAndLimeHoney

Ты ошибаешься, это не обычный дистрибутив. Это экспонирование внутренней кухни RHEL определённой ветки заинтересованным. Там могут оказаться исправления, которые будут отменены перед отправкой в стейбл, но это крайний случай.

Стрим нельзя даже сравнить с клонами, так как их (при желание) можно зафиксировать на минором релизе, хотя по умолчанию такого не предлагают, так как в этом нет практического смысла, если надо продолжать получать обновления. Однако, это важно для админов, как ни крути.

А вот если не фиксировать клон, то действительно – отличия клонов от стрима будут невелики, кроме самого главного – стрим живет 5 лет, а клоны 10.

papin-aziat ★★★★★
()
Последнее исправление: papin-aziat (всего исправлений: 1)
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.